One of Scotland's leading restaurateurs and entrepreneurs has switched his support from Labour to the Conservatives, saying they represent the "new politics" and it is the only party capable of tackling the challenges facing Britain.

Satty Singh, 42-year-old "curry king of Glasgow", is a long- standing Labour supporter, having voted for the party in recent General Elections, Scottish parliamentary elections and local elections.
